Ordered my car around 2 weeks ago and was passed for credit but since then the salesman has been off for one reason and another and I haven’t heard a thing. Now these days no matter what you buy, you get at least some email confirmation and are able to check the order etc...so you might expect that with an almost £40k motor, you would get something?
I am in no immediate rush so didn’t bother chasing this up until today and found that they didn’t have any record of my order and then when the eventually did find it, the spec was wrong.
It is a factory order, but I haven’t been given a build date. Given that Audi now need to change the spec 2 weeks after originally confirming my finance was passed (and assume the order was placed) Is this error likely to affect the build slot? i.e. move it out further?
Is there a way of estimating delivery as I need it by June, so would rather cancel now if it is going to be much later than this. Audi are stating mid April, but I have read a few people on here that have been waiting much longer than that.

I think I would contact your supplying dealer and ask for the manufacturer order number. As soon as the dealer places an order he gets this immediately on the computer system

Can't see a problem with any additions/alterations pushing your BW back. Quite a few of us have added options right up until the car is locked for build, which occurs around 4 weeks before the build

If your ordering now for April with a Sportback order can't see being a problem TBH. The wait is longer for saloons rather than HB's & SB's, so I wouldnt worry to much about that

Think I would be pushing your supplying. Dealer for info if it was me

At this stage you should be able to change items of the specification without any problems or delay. Even when a build week is given it is still possible to change items until the factory move your order to confirmed for production, usually a few weeks before it is actually made. Once this point is reached the spec cannot be changed. A built week is usually given a few weeks after the order has been placed.

With my current A3 I placed the order with the dealer on 10-Feb-14 and the build date was confirmed as BW 12 on 4-Mar-14.

Don't hang around if you want to change anything as they get locked down pretty quick. In this scenario, the only option is a new order. If not locked down, changes do not affect your build week.
